Small Momentum Evolution of the Extended Drell--Hearn--Gerasimov Sum Rule
Abstract
We investigate the momentum dependence of the extended Drell-Hearn-Gerasimov sum rule. An economical formalism is developed which allows to express the extended DHG sum rule in terms of a single virtual Compton amplitude in forward direction. Rigorous results for the small momentum evolution are derived from chiral perturbation theory within the one-loop approximation. Furthermore, we evaluate some higher order contributions arising from $Δ(1232)$ intermediate states and relativistic corrections. (2 figures available upon request).
